If you're looking for an affordable place to stay that is within walking distance to Fukushima-ku station (one stop away from Osaka station), J Hoppers is unbeatable. The push-to-shower showers were interesting but served their role well. Beds and mattresses were soft and comfortable with a plethora of sheets to keep them clean. The presence of OK WiFi speeds and access should be able to allow easy uploading of photos throughout the day. Also free coffee and tee provided.

The location is great, the rooms are more convenient/up to date than they were 3 years ago and the power plugs everywhere are convenient. Unfortunately but of course naturally all my favourite staff from last time had left. What is always a bit cold is the fact that they dont provide any breakfast so everyone is just on the run, its hard to meet people there. Also lockers in the room could be bigger, still you can store your stuff at the reception in case its needed.

Good hostel, very nice/friendly/helpful staff, good facilities, best location - but the rooms are very poorly soundproofed, the sliding doors can be extremely loud when closing - so if you have less mindful/considerate people staying with you: you will hear entire conversations held in another room & you will know when someone is opening/closing the sliding doors - very annoying if they are not opened/closed *very* gently.
